What is the average age for EMBA?

An EMBA, or an Executive Master of Business Administration, is also a two-year program, but it's aimed at business executives with five years or more of managerial experience. The average age of students is 38 years old.

Is 31 old for an MBA?

- Business schools are LESS concerned with age as with work experience. You get admitted based on your full-time work experience; therefore a Medical Doctor or an Attorney or someone holding an advanced degree may be older while having only 3-5 years of work experience.

What is the average age for M7 MBA?

Aside from their test scores, most successful applicants to M7 business schools are around 27 or 28 years of age and have four or five years of work experience.

What is the hardest class in an MBA?

For some, the quantitative courses in an MBA program are the most difficult. These “hard skills” classes include statistics, finance, economics, and accounting. Students with strong mathematical, technical, or analytic backgrounds may find these less difficult than their peers.

What are the m7 MBA programs?

News about the Magnificent 7 — Harvard Business School, the Wharton School at the University of Pennsylvania, Stanford Graduate School of Business, Columbia Business School, MIT Sloan School of Management, Northwestern Kellogg School of Management, or Chicago Booth School of Business — draws eyeballs.
